Water pressure adjustment services involve modifying the flow rate of water coming from a property’s plumbing system to ensure optimal performance and prevent issues. Technicians typically assess the existing water pressure levels and identify any irregularities that could be causing problems such as low water flow, inconsistent pressure, or excessively high pressure. The process may include installing or adjusting pressure regulators, which help maintain steady water pressure regardless of fluctuations in the municipal supply. Proper adjustment ensures that fixtures and appliances operate efficiently and reduces the risk of damage caused by pressure-related stress on pipes and fixtures.
High water pressure can lead to a range of plumbing problems, including leaks, pipe damage, and increased wear on appliances like water heaters and washing machines. Conversely, low water pressure can make everyday tasks such as showering, cleaning, and cooking less effective. Water pressure adjustment services help resolve these issues by balancing the pressure to appropriate levels, thus promoting the longevity of plumbing components and improving overall water flow. Regular adjustments can also help prevent sudden failures or costly repairs caused by pressure imbalances.

Service Cost Range - Water pressure adjustment services typically cost between $100 and $250, depending on the complexity of the system and the extent of work needed. For example, simple pressure regulator adjustments might be closer to $100, while more extensive repairs could approach $250.
Factors Influencing Price - The overall cost can vary based on the size of the property, the number of fixtures, and the type of plumbing system. Larger homes or commercial properties may see costs exceeding $300 for comprehensive pressure adjustments.
Additional Expenses - Some service providers may charge extra for parts such as new pressure regulators or fittings, which can add $50 to $150 to the total cost. Service fees for on-site assessments are often included in the overall estimate.

What causes water pressure to be too high or too low? Variations in water pressure can result from issues like clogged pipes, faulty pressure regulators, or municipal supply fluctuations. A professional can identify the specific cause and recommend adjustments.
Can water pressure be adjusted without replacing fixtures? Yes, many pressure issues can be resolved through adjustments to existing pressure regulators or valves, without the need for replacing fixtures.
